Sandalwood Star Yash is one of the finest actors in South India. With his different new looks for his every film, punching dialogues and for his social service activities he has won the hearts of many.

On his birthday, here are the top 5 movies of Rocking Star Yash.

5. Rajadhani (2011)

Directed by Sowmya Sathyan NR this film introduced Yash as an action hero. This film is about 5 unemployed youth who are forced to murder a gangster and how their life changes and revolves around the crime world.

4. Masterpiece (2015)

This action thriller film was written and directed by Manju Mandavya The movie is loved for its music, action, and dialogues.

3. Mr. and Mrs. Ramachari (2014)


Directed by Santosh Anandram this movie was the fifth commercial success of Yash. This film completed more than 200 runs at the box office and was also remade in Marathi.

2.Googly (2013)


Directed by Pawan Vodeyar, this was the first commercially successful film of Yash in his career. The film completed over a 100-day run in theatres and received many awards.

1. KGF – Chapter 1 (2018)

This film needs no introduction as this is Sandalwood’s pan India cinema. With the cinematography, story, sound design and Prashant Neil’s direction, KGF raised the bar of the Indian film industry to a new level. The crew made this film over a span of 3 years and received many awards, including 2 national awards.
